One natural paragraph, no keyword stuffing: a semi-detached home in BD14 sold for a median £173,000 over the past five years across 236 transactions. That makes semi-detacheds 35% of the outcode's residential market. All figures come straight from HM Land Registry Price Paid Data under the Open Government Licence v3.0.
